Overview:
The College of Technology and Engineering (CTAE) is a constituent college of the Maharana Pratap University of Agriculture and Technology (MPUAT) in Udaipur, Rajasthan. Established in 1964, CTAE offers a wide range of undergraduate, postgraduate, and doctoral programs in various engineering disciplines. It is located approximately 7 km from Udaipur city's railway station and bus terminal and 2 km from Rana Pratap Nagar railway station.
Services Offered:
CTAE provides students with access to various services, including:
Well-equipped laboratories:
Each department has modern laboratories with state-of-the-art instruments and equipment for hands-on training.Central workshop:
The college's central workshop in the Mechanical Engineering department is equipped with modern machines, tools, and facilities for student training and project work.Departmental workshops:
Departments like Farm Machinery and Power Engineering, Renewable Energy Engineering, and Post-Harvest Technology have their own workshops for research and development projects.Library:
The college has a well-stocked library with a vast collection of books, journals, and online resources.Hostel and Student Welfare:
CTAE offers hostel facilities and various student welfare programs.Placement Cell:
The college has an Information and Placement Bureau (IPB) that assists students in finding employment opportunities.Student Life and Campus Experience:
CTAE fosters a vibrant campus life with various activities and opportunities for students. These include:
Hobby clubs:
The college organizes hobby clubs based on available facilities, encouraging student participation.NCC:
The National Cadet Corps (NCC) promotes character development, command, and discipline among students, providing a pathway for a career in the armed forces.Key Reasons to Study There:

The IPB actively assists students in finding employment opportunities, ensuring a smooth transition into the professional world.Academic Programs:
CTAE offers the following academic programs:
Undergraduate:
8 branches of B.Tech.Postgraduate:
12 disciplines of M.Tech. and an MBA program in Engineering.Doctoral:
9 disciplines of PhD.Other:
